Re: Inbounding or Hoarding Balls

Quote:
Originally Posted by SteveGPage View Post
A minimum of 4 are available to a team, there could be more, though, due to the extras, if there are any, being placed on the Coopertition Bridge.

[G05] Each Bridge will be preset with two Basketballs. Basketballs allotted to Robots that are not used, will be preset on the Coopertition Bridge.
(emphasis mine)
I believe that the highest number of balls on the middle bridge could be 14 balls
2 to start
and 6 more from EACH alliance (if no robot on the field puts any on their robot) 2 per robot not using them... 3 X 2 X 2 alliances

That being said... IF a robot can shoot and come back to the middle and get balls... they could only control three before they shoot.

Even with a Kinect controlled Hybrid Auto Robot... I would think any team would be hard pressed to shoot 2... go back and get three and shoot them and then come back AGAIN for 3 more and shoot them in 15 seconds...so I would imagine that the realistic limit for score during auto would be

36 plus 18 which would be 54 points

Now IF one robot could do that autonmously... and another Kinect robot could grab 3 more balls and shoot them...after the autonomous robot scored 3...you could possibly have a score of 54 + 18 or 72...

That would incredible... the only problem is that it would require the opposing alliance to put at least 4 of its 6 balls in the middle. (to get to six extra on the middle bridge side)...

If I were on the opposing side against an alliance that COULD do this in an elimination ... I would find a way to put 2 balls on each robot...

I think during eliminations we will be looking at max scores of
36 plus 2 middle balls or 48 points...for the reason given directly above.
